Interesting to hear the feedback here. I can't look at the game objectively any more (I've been looking at it every day for ages!) but a game like GRID is always going to have a tough time versus the PistonHeads demographic 
I wish I could cut a special version with full-sim handling & car performance for you guys, but I think I'd get into trouble (and it would take forever to set the cars up with some good defaults).
I've not been involved with correcting the freezing problem (it's not the renderer it seems) but as you can imagine our hearts sank when we saw the vid on YouTube. Problems like this very rarely slip through the net - we have a large QA team at work, and the game has to pass a rigourous certification process at Microsoft before it can be released. We also get the master discs back before the game is released to do testing on retail consoles, but the problem didn't occur.
For the benefit of those people on this thread who actually like the game, I'll post an explanation of what caused it when it's sorted.
